B2B Lead generation process and buying stages
What is B2B Lead Generation?
B2B lead generation is the process of discovering and attracting potential prospects to purchase your product or service. For B2B sales and marketing teams, it’s a must-do exercise.
B2B lead generation introduces a variety of techniques and approaches aimed at increasing traffic, qualifying prospects, generating leads. People, or in this case, businesses, who could be interested in what you’re selling are called leads.
Assuming your product or services is appropriately acceptable and well priced, and assuming you have an excellent sales team, lead generation is probably an important variable of sales campaign; More leads and more qualified leads can help you to close more deals.
The Lead Generation Process
If you need to grow B2B sales then a significant lead generating strategy is required. Account-based marketing including other marketing tactics and B2B lead generation process help sales and marketing teams convert prospects into paying clients.
Lead List Building
Discovering the contact details of potential customers is the initial step in building B2B leads.
Reaching Out to Potential Prospects
Sales Development Representative’s reach out to leads via cold outreach (Phone Call, Email, LinkedIn) and introducing products or services.
PreQualifying High-Quality Leads
While SDRs interact with leads, they examine buying intent and identify the stage in the buying process which is as follows:
- Research & Awareness
- Consideration
- Decision
The customer will have many proposals to review and finalize a purchase after filtering through companies that best fit their needs.
Closing Leads
The prospect chooses you after communicating with various vendors and the sale is completed. They will be transferred to customer success for onboarding.
